GitHub - joaomdmoura/crewAI: Framework for orchestrating role-playing, autonomous AI agents. By fostering collaborative intelligence, CrewAI empowers agents to work together seamlessly, tackling complex tasks.
🤖 Dive into the world of collaborative intelligence with CrewAI! 🚀 This framework orchestrates autonomous AI agents to work seamlessly together, tackling complex tasks like a well-oiled crew. 🤝 Empower your agents to achieve more with CrewAI. #AI #Collaboration #Framework
- crewAI is a framework for orchestrating role-playing, autonomous AI agents.
- It enables agents to work together seamlessly on complex tasks, much like a well-oiled crew.
- Agents can assume specific roles, share goals, and operate in a cohesive unit.
- CrewAI supports customizable agent design, task delegation, and flexible task management.
- Processes supported include sequential and hierarchical task execution.
- It allows saving task outputs as files and parsing outputs as Pydantic or Json.
- It works with OpenAI and other open-source models for agent connections.
- CrewAI's advantage lies in combining the flexibility of Autogen and the structured approach of ChatDev.
- Contributions to CrewAI are welcome through forking, branching, adding features, and sending pull requests.
- Telemetry data is collected anonymously to improve the library without compromising privacy.
- CrewAI is released under the MIT License.